Wiktionary
CONDOLENCE, noun. (uncountable) comfort, support or sympathy
CONDOLENCE, noun. (countable) (usually plural) An expression of comfort, support, or sympathy offered to the family and friends of somebody who has died
CONDOLENCE CARD, noun. A sympathy card.
Dictionary definition
CONDOLENCE, noun. An expression of sympathy with another's grief; "they sent their condolences".
